The General Manager of Real Plaza, Daniel Duharte, recently inaugurated the first gastronomic coworking of Peru in the mall of the chain in Av. Salaverry, inspired by the shared kitchens that begin to multiply in Europe.

While he noted that in Latin America there are some similar experiences, he said that the Innovation Department of Real Plaza took models from the Old Continent to develop its local proposal.

In its opening, Coco Coworking - which in addition to the shared kitchen also incorporates office and exhibition spaces - records a 20% occupancy with a membership system for gastronomic entrepreneurs. At the end of the year, it is expected to reach 50%.

When asked about the possibility of expanding that business to the other malls in the chain, the executive confirmed to Management that such a bet is contemplated for the coming years.

For the 200 m2 coworking, the chain invested around US $1,000 per m2. He added that this innovation initiative will be accompanied by other projects that the company enlists for the following years.
